What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Walmart Software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Walmart Software Developer, you need foundational programming skills (such as in Java, Python, or JavaScript), problem-solving abilities, and a relevant degree like computer science or a related field. Familiarity with software development tools (e.g., Git, IDEs), basic understanding of databases, and experience with Walmart’s preferred platforms or cloud systems are often required. Strong communication, teamwork, and a willingness to learn new technologies help new developers stand out. These skills ensure efficient contribution to software projects, smooth collaboration with teams, and the ability to adapt to Walmart’s dynamic tech environment.

What types of projects and technologies do entry-level software developers at Walmart typically work on?

As an entry-level software developer at Walmart, you'll often contribute to projects that support Walmart's e-commerce platforms, supply chain systems, or internal tools used by associates. You might work with technologies like Java, Python, React, or cloud-based services, depending on the team's focus. Expect to collaborate closely with senior developers, QA engineers, and product managers in an agile environment, with regular code reviews and mentorship. This role provides hands-on experience with large-scale systems and opportunities to learn industry best practices in a supportive, team-driven setting.

What does an entry level Walmart software developer do?

An entry level Walmart software developer is responsible for designing, coding, testing, and maintaining software applications that support Walmart's business operations. They typically work as part of a larger development team under the guidance of more experienced engineers. Their daily tasks may include writing code, fixing bugs, collaborating with other departments, and learning Walmart's technology stack. This role provides foundational experience and opportunities to grow technical and problem-solving skills within a large, fast-paced retail environment.

The Work
Lockheed Martin Rotary and Mission Systems has an opportunity in Orlando, Florida for a Software Engineer supporting the F35 Pilot Training Devices Program.
As a key member of our Software Engineering team, you can help us take on the world's most important and complex challenges by providing solutions to a variety of technical problems of moderate scope and complexity. In this important role, you will collaborate with a team of technical professionals and interact with outside customers. The successful candidate will be flexible, motivated, dedicated, detail-focused, team-oriented, and capable of multi-tasking.
As a key member of our Software Engineer team, you will
Perform under general supervision to complete milestones associated with specific projects
Contribute to the creation of design solutions that address complex engineering problems across the full software cycle
Develop operational scenarios, based on the customer's goals and contractual requirements
Develop system requirements and architectures to ensure customer needs and contracts are appropriately translated into the products development cycle
Develop the product design and delivery optimization requirements
Participate as a member of a multi-disciplinary team that represents all capabilities within DevSecOps.
The successful candidate will be flexible, motivated, dedicated, detail-focused, team-oriented, and capable of multi-tasking.
Note: This position requires a candidate who is a U.S. Citizen and holds a Secret security clearance to start. The role is located at a facility that requires special access.
